diff options
author | Ben Wagner <bungeman@google.com> | 2017-02-16 16:56:26 -0500 |
---|---|---|
committer | Skia Commit-Bot <skia-commit-bot@chromium.org> | 2017-02-17 18:05:47 +0000 |
commit | 87e7f820f74a990a59fb8f1d5c182584ce586ecf (patch) | |
tree | f278c33e19d91bcd4089c0723ad3cc7d29876bea /tests/FontMgrAndroidParserTest.cpp | |
parent | 86125483f93fb9be7c90e1cea03054a1e0e80449 (diff) |
Add SkTypeface::getVariationDesignPosition.
Allow users to query a typeface's position in variation design space.
Change-Id: I5d80c8ff658708a5d1aa386ec5b7396dcb621198
Reviewed-on: https://skia-review.googlesource.com/7130
Commit-Queue: Ben Wagner <bungeman@google.com>
Reviewed-by: Mike Reed <reed@google.com>
Diffstat (limited to 'tests/FontMgrAndroidParserTest.cpp')
-rw-r--r-- | tests/FontMgrAndroidParserTest.cpp | 12 |
1 files changed, 6 insertions, 6 deletions
diff --git a/tests/FontMgrAndroidParserTest.cpp b/tests/FontMgrAndroidParserTest.cpp index 92dbd951c0..cbcfb3be2a 100644 --- a/tests/FontMgrAndroidParserTest.cpp +++ b/tests/FontMgrAndroidParserTest.cpp @@ -90,13 +90,13 @@ void DumpLoadedFonts(SkTDArray<FontFamily*> fontFamilies, const char* label) { for (int j = 0; j < fontFamilies[i]->fFonts.count(); ++j) { const FontFileInfo& ffi = fontFamilies[i]->fFonts[j]; SkDebugf(" file (%d) %s#%d", ffi.fWeight, ffi.fFileName.c_str(), ffi.fIndex); - for (const auto& axis : ffi.fAxes) { + for (const auto& coordinate : ffi.fVariationDesignPosition) { SkDebugf(" @'%c%c%c%c'=%f", - (axis.fTag >> 24) & 0xFF, - (axis.fTag >> 16) & 0xFF, - (axis.fTag >> 8) & 0xFF, - (axis.fTag ) & 0xFF, - axis.fStyleValue); + (coordinate.axis >> 24) & 0xFF, + (coordinate.axis >> 16) & 0xFF, + (coordinate.axis >> 8) & 0xFF, + (coordinate.axis ) & 0xFF, + coordinate.value); } SkDebugf("\n"); } |